moving cube with accelerometer data

Hi,

I would like to know if a library exist to moving a 3D cube with data come from an accelerometer (3 axes)?

I don't know can I make this vi because there is the time to take into consideration.

If a person know to make a vi or a library, please help me!

Hi Thomas,
 
Thanks for posting here. Let's see this threads : cube.vi3D control, 3D cube llb...
With cube.vi, you can control in 3D  you three axes XYZ with numerics datas.
So if you are using DAQmx functions (or DAQ assistant), you can acquire these values and put them into the cube.vi as entries.
Then, you will have an empirist-testing time in order to set your project properly.
